      • 체성분 분석기기의 재현성에 관한 연구

        權炳善 弘益大學校 經營硏究所 2005 경영연구 Vol.30 No.-

        The purpose of this study is to assess the reliability of bioelectrical impedance body composition analyzer in determination of the % body fat, FFM, fat mass according to the various circumstantial temperatures. For this purpose, 92 subjects(male=36, female=56) were participated. for the assessment of reliability according various temperatures(10℃, 20℃, 30℃), totally 3 times measurements were accomplished repeatedly. As the statistical method, one-way repeated ANOVAs and two-way repeated ANOVAs were used. The results were followed as : There was no significant difference between male and female according temperatures in %body fat, FFM, fat mass. The difference of FFM according to temperatures and obesity was not shown in female. therefore, the bioelectrical impedance body composition analyzer which we use in field have enough validity regardless environmental temperatures. For the future study, validity depending on various humidities must be researched.

      • 불소 투여에 의한 흰쥐 경골의 골단판과 골간단의 전자현미경적 연구

        장병수,임도선 東南保健大學 2002 論文集-東南保健大學 Vol.20 No.2

        The purpose of this investigation was to study the initial effects of fluoride on bone resorption in the distal tibial epiphyseal plate and adjacent metaphyseal bone from young male rat given drinking water including 300ppm fluoride using by scanning electron microscopy. The tibia revealed an increase in the portion of mature hypertrophied cells of the epiphyseal plates as compared with normal control. The lacunae of rat which administered of fluoride, varied considerably in shape and size. and were arranged irregular forms. In the metaphysis of tibia, the cancellous bone was reduced and the network of trabeculae was sparsely distributed. The trabeculae were thin and evetually disppeared toward the center of the diaphysis. Mineralized bone treated with fluoride were markedly reduce. The surfaces of tibia were rough and irregular. The result of this study indicate that much dose of fluoride on bone include an inhibition of resorption in the epiphyseal plate and structural alternation of a metaphyseal trabecular bone.

      • 대학교 체육시설 이용 실태 및 개선 방안

        權炳善 홍익대학교 경영연구소 2004 경영연구 Vol.29 No.-

        The purpose of this study is to examine the state of utilization in sport facilities at a university and drew up the improvement plan for all students. To accomplish this work, the survey of the 462 students(male 275, female 187) were collected. The collected data were analyzed through the frequency analysis. The results of the study are followed. First, it seems that students have good recognition on physical activities and the value of physical activities. Also, they recognize the main value of physical activities is 'to improve health and physical fitness'. Second, the most use on sport facilities is grounds, swimming pool. The frequency of sport facilities is 1 or 2 times a month below for 64.3% of male and 94.7% of female. Third, it reveals that the satisfaction of sport facilities is negative(94.5% of male and 95.8% of female). Forth, they need the expansion of sport facilities a university(91.0% of male and 88.5% of female). Finally, to increase condition of use sport facilities in a university, it need the expansion of sport facilities, construction of sport complex, development of sport programs, actively opening of sport facilities(cf. gym) and actively public informations.

      • 발(foot)의 크기가 瞬發力(power)에 미치는 影響

        權炳善 弘益大學校 1982 弘大論叢 Vol.14 No.2

        After a long survey of the influence of foot size on body height, in relationship to the standing broad jump and the sargent jump, the writer has come to the following conclusion. First, in both cases of boys and girls, the body height is proportionate to the foot size. Second, in the standing broad jump, the groups of boys and girls with large feet showed a 16cm and 21cm higher record on the average respectively than the groups with small feet. This means that a student who has large feet may make a better record. Third, as for the sargent jump, the same groups of boys and girls with large feet showed an average of a 5cm higher record alike than the corresponding groups with small feet. This means that a large foot has the advantage over a small foot in this area, too. The conclusion is that the larger a foot is, the better record it makes in terms of physical power.

      • 國民學校 敎師 自然 및 算數科 再敎育의 分析的 硏究 : Based on the Choong Buk Province

        黃秉德,梁仁煥,崔炳文,趙璇衡,朴根生 淸州大學校 科學敎育硏究所 1977 淸州大學校 科學敎育硏究所 Vol.1 No.-

        Our college has retrained many primary school teachers during 5 years is science, and during 4 years in case of mathematics. Many problems are found out in the process of retraining them in our school. This study is aimed to research the actual condition of the retraining and to find out the way to improvement from the problems. However, Our study will have some limitation as follows: (1) For our study, only 300 teachers are chosen from the total 1,869 attended at our college(Cheong Ju Teachers College) in 1976. (2) The administrational and financial affairs are analyzed only according to the Ministry of Education with UNICEF funds from 1972 to 1976, and (3) We didn't take any consideration of Ministry of Education Project in Suggesting the way of improvement. Following are some problems found in our study: 1) Throughout the nation, only 23% of primary school teachers were taught in science and mathematice reservice work during the 5 years, and it can be said that it takes about 20 years to retrained all the teachers without consideration of natural increase of teachers. 2) The proportion of selecting primary school teachers in all the country for this reservice training is extreme, for example, Jeju Province is 57.9%, Seoul 17.7%. 3) The proportion of woman teachers selected in Choong Buk primary school is only 3.5% of total woman teachers, who takes 32% of total Choong Buk primary teachers during 5 years. Therefore, it is said that the number is very little. 4) Some teachers have been reselected in the reservice training. In case of the Choong Buk Board of Education. the 6% of teachers selected once were reselected for 5 years. 5) When the test are enforced on attendants to get data before the reservice training. We could find that they didn't understand the basic concept of science except a grade under their charge. 6) In the process of inquiry study, they didn't know even the scientific terms of expectation and reasoning. 7) After 60 hours of reservice training course. We tested them about understanding of the contents of text, and their marks are from 10 to 100. the marks show large individual difference among them. 8) Some teachers may have neither teaching ability nor knowledge of the basic concept, that is 11.3% of total attendants are less than 30 marks in mathematics test. 9) It is too very large work to study reservice text during the 60 hours. 10) There are many difficult signs in the mathematics reservice text having no connection with the actual primary school mathematics text book. 11) In the reservice text of science, there are omitted the method of teaching materials production, the model of inquiry learning, and the evaluation method. 12) From the analysis of questionary response for finding the actual condition of administration of teaching materials, We could find out 15% of primary schools in Choong Buk Province do almost not prepare teaching materials, and 15% of its never put them to practical use. Therefore, We could say that total 30% of them have been teaching without teaching materials. 13) The 42% of attendants in mathematics class answer that they do not understand the new mathematical signs, and 42% of them answer the shortage of hours (60 hours) to understand their reservice text book. 14) The 25% of them answer that they teach children with cramming education, and almost of them want good teachers guide books. As mentioned above, there are found many problems to be solved for reservice training of science education in our country. Some of them will be solved in our study. So We find out its and We suggest the ways solving the problems as follows: A. On the administration of reservice training. 1) The reservice training work for primary school teachers is very significant and will have to be continued. 2) It will be done in not only summer vacation but also winter one for finishing immediatly all over the country. 3) The 60 hours of science reservice training course work are very short, and the classmember of attendants will be regulated. 4) The funds for reservice operation and travelling expenses for attendants will be realized. B. On selecting the attendants 1) When the attendants are selected, there will be consideration of age, rank, term of their service, sex and academic background. 2) as far as possible, it will be selected as homogeous groups, and it will be effective to teach them with division between class teacher and nonclass teacher. 3) When select attendants are it will be taken consideration of balance between city and province for the diffusion effect and parallel development in reservice training work. 4) It must give a chance to woman as same as to man teacher according to a rule of equal select chance. 5) The principal, instructor and school inspector will be reeducated for fixing of science curriculum. C. On reservice training text book 1) The text book must reedit moderatly for 60 hours, or the time of retraining for the text book finished will be extented. In our opinion, it is to be desired that the time have to be added. 2) The difficult signs must be omitted, taking into account for the mathematics knowledge and time of education period. 3) In the science reservice training text book, it must supplement the tack for framming of inquiry teaching plan, the method for making teaching materials, and the skill for replacing of teaching materials. D. For the curriculum management of science. 1) The Governmental Company must settle the shortage of science teaching materials in primary school. 2) For the charge of the old state of teaching method, the teachers must devote themselves to teach children without miscellaneous duties. 3) The authorities concerned (for example, Ministry of Education, Teachers College, etc.) must make guide books for science teachers, and supply them to primary school teachers. 4) It must be given the chance of long period reeducation to the incompetent primary school teachers, and problem will have to be studied under the situation of educational administration.

      • 고온 환경에서의 지구성 운동시 스포츠의복 재질에 따른 인체의 생리적 변화

        權炳善 홍익대학교 경영연구소 2007 경영연구 Vol.32 No.-

        The purpose of this study was to investigate the response (Ts, Tr, Clothing climate, sweat rate) to the Fabric Materials during exercising in high temperature. 10 male who majored in physical education participated in this test and all processes were performed in climatic chamber environment of which was fixed 30"C, RH 50% and wind velocity 3.5m/sec. All of subjects took the resting for 20 minutes then walked with the exercise density of 40%VO₂max during 30 minutes. Then subjects took the recovery period for 10 minutes. We analyzed the two-way repeated ANOVA for the difference according to Fabric Materials and the body responses, the results were as followed ; first, there were no difference In Ts according fabric materials(P<.05), but showed the tendency which C material was the lowest. Second, Tr had no significant difference in fabric materialst(P<.05). but existed the some kind of tendency that C Material was lower. Third, on the clothing climate there was no difference(P<.05), nevertheless temperature of C material was lower than and humidity on chest and back of D material was the lowest. Forth, on the sweat rating, there was no significant differcnc(P<.05), but C material showed the lowest tendency among the fabric materials. We concluded that D material (PP) might affect the performance of human exercise in high temperature positively.
